#1ec564 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1ec564 is composed of 11.8% red, 77.3%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 49.2%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 145.1 degrees, a saturation of 73.6% and a lightness of 44.5%. #1ec564 color hex could be obtained by blending #3cffc8 with #008b00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#1ec564
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010a05 is the darkest color, while #f8fefa is the lightest one.
